What’s New in Microsoft Dynamics CRM 4.0
Introduction
This one-day instructor-led course provides students with the knowledge and skills to begin planning for Microsoft Dynamics CRM 4.0.

Key Benefits
After completing this course, students will be able to:

  • Describe key new features of Microsoft Dynamics CRM 4.0.
  • Add an organization and add business units to it
  • Export, edit, and import data by using the Import Data Wizard.
  • Import a customization
  • Create, publish, and monitor a simple workflow.

Prerequisites
Before attending this course, students must have:

  • Familiarity with Microsoft Dynamics CRM 3.0.
